Impact of the Executive Order on FDA Prioritization
The Executive Order's directive to prioritize the evaluation and approval of treatments for serious mental illnesses has spurred the FDA into action. By streamlining regulatory processes and enhancing collaboration with industry stakeholders, the FDA aims to shorten the timeline from drug development to market availability. This strategic alignment with the Executive Order underscores the agency's commitment to addressing unmet needs in mental health care.
One example of this proactive stance is the FDA's decision to fast-track the review of psilocybin and methylone, two substances with potential therapeutic benefits for mental health conditions. This expedited review process reflects the agency's responsiveness to emerging treatment modalities and its willingness to embrace fresh approaches to mental health care.

Enhancing Patient Access Through Digital Health Solutions
Digital health solutions are playing an increasingly prominent role in enhancing patient access to mental health treatments. Telemedicine platforms - mobile apps, and wearable devices enable patients to connect with healthcare providers remotely, access personalized treatment plans,. And monitor their progress in real time. These digital innovations not only improve patient engagement and adherence but also help with data-driven decision-making by healthcare providers.
By incorporating blockchain technology into electronic health records (EHRs), healthcare organizations can enhance data security, interoperability,. And transparency in mental health care delivery. Blockchain-based EHR systems ensure the integrity and confidentiality of patient information, enabling secure sharing of treatment data among providers while maintaining patient privacy and consent.
